Three Smart Modes for Customized Control
One size rarely fits all when it comes to humidity control. The Ukoke system features 3 Smart Modes that allow users to tailor the machineβs performance to their specific needs:
- Continuous Mode: Ideal for extremely damp areas or when drying laundry indoors. The unit runs non-stop to pull maximum moisture from the air.
- Dry Mode (or Auto Mode): The intelligent choice for daily use. You set your desired humidity level (e.g., 45% or 50%), and the machine cycles on and off to maintain that target. This saves energy while keeping the room comfortable.
- Sleep/Quiet Mode: Perfect for nighttime use. The fan speed drops, and the noise level is minimized, ensuring you get a restful night's sleep without the distraction of a loud compressor.

Flexible Drainage Solutions: Auto vs. Manual
Β Maintenance should never be a chore. The Ukoke dehumidifier offers two drainage options to suit your lifestyle.
- Manual Drainage: For standard use, the unit collects water in an internal tank. When full, the "Bucket Full" indicator lights up, and the machine automatically shuts off to prevent overflow.
- Auto Drainage: For a "set it and forget it" experience, the unit comes with a drain hose outlet. By connecting a hose (often included or standard garden hose thread), you can divert water directly to a floor drain or sump pump. This is a game-changer for basement installations, allowing the unit to run weeks or months without you ever needing to empty a bucket.
